Common Language Description

Arthrodesis, commonly known as spinal fusion, is a surgical procedure aimed at permanently joining two or more vertebrae in the spine to eliminate motion between them. The CPT® Code 22610 specifically refers to the posterior or posterolateral technique for performing this fusion at a single interspace in the thoracic region of the spine. This procedure is typically indicated for patients experiencing instability due to fractures, degenerative disc disease, or other spinal conditions that compromise the structural integrity of the vertebrae. The surgical approach involves making an incision in the back, allowing access to the affected vertebral joints. During the procedure, the surgeon prepares the vertebrae for the placement of a bone graft, which may be harvested from the patient's own iliac crest or obtained from a donor source. The goal of the arthrodesis is to promote bone healing and stability, thereby alleviating pain and restoring function. The procedure may also involve the use of internal fixation devices to further stabilize the spine, ensuring that the vertebrae remain immobilized during the healing process.
